CVE-2020-11501

Status Candidate

Overview

GnuTLS 3.6.x before 3.6.13 uses incorrect cryptography for DTLS. The earliest affected version is 3.6.3 (2018-07-16) because of an error in a 2017-10-06 commit. The DTLS client always uses 32 '\0' bytes instead of a random value, and thus contributes no randomness to a DTLS negotiation. This breaks the security guarantees of the DTLS protocol.

Red Hat Security Advisory 2020-1998-01
Posted Apr 30, 2020
Authored by Red Hat | Site access.redhat.com

Red Hat Security Advisory 2020-1998-01 - The gnutls packages provide the GNU Transport Layer Security library, which implements cryptographic algorithms and protocols such as SSL, TLS, and DTLS. An issue was addressed where the DTLS client hello contains a random value of all zeroes.

Debian Security Advisory 4652-1
Posted Apr 28, 2020
Authored by Debian | Site debian.org

Debian Linux Security Advisory 4652-1 - A flaw was reported in the DTLS protocol implementation in GnuTLS, a library implementing the TLS and SSL protocols. The DTLS client would not contribute any randomness to the DTLS negotiation, breaking the security guarantees of the DTLS protocol.

Ubuntu Security Notice USN-4322-1
Posted Apr 7, 2020
Authored by Ubuntu | Site security.ubuntu.com

Ubuntu Security Notice 4322-1 - It was discovered that GnuTLS incorrectly handled randomness when performing DTLS negotiation. A remote attacker could possibly use this issue to obtain sensitive information, contrary to expectations.
